Information about the Red Lionfish:
Red Lionfish are also known as Firefish or Zebrafish. They are generally associated with coral reefs, but can also found in warm, marine water of the tropics. They tend to glide along the rocks and coral during the night and hide out in caves and crevices during the day. The fish is venomous and has poisonous spikes along its spine to ward off enemies.
